Description

From a set of ten etchings by Micheal Ayrton, Icarus Press London 1971. All numbered and signed below plate-mark in pencil 20/75 Micheal Ayrton.

Legal notes

Given by Michael Le Marchant through The Friends of the Fitzwilliam, 1973
